The diameter of a cone is X cm the height is 18 cm mThe The height is 18 cm and the volume is 301.44 cm what is x

The volume of a cone is V=(1/3)(area of the base)(height)= (1/3)(pi*r^2)(h)
r^2= (d/2)^2 = (d^2)/4. Given: V= 301.44cm^3 and h= 18cm.
r^2= V/[(1/3)(pi)(h)]
r^2= 3V/(pi)(h)
(d^2)/4= 3(301.44)/(3.14)(18)
d^2= 12(301.44)/(3.14)(18)
d^2= 63.967
d= 7.997
d~= 8cm.
